À propos

Le Casse-Crêpe Breton se spécialise dans la préparation de crêpes françaises traditionnelles, offrant une sélection étendue de galettes salées au sarrasin et de crêpes sucrées garnies de fruits variés ou de chocolat. Le menu met l'accent sur des techniques de préparation constantes, assurant que chaque crêpe conserve une texture fine et délicate mariée à des ingrédients frais choisis pour leurs saveurs classiques. La clientèle observe le processus de production depuis un poste ouvert où la pâte est étalée sur des plaques chauffantes avec une précision répétée. L'établissement maintient une atmosphère fonctionnelle et décontractée propice à une restauration directe centrée sur ses spécialités à la plaque. Au-delà des crêpes signatures, la cuisine propose des sandwichs consistants composés de pain artisanal et de charcuteries sélectionnées. Ce lieu demeure une destination privilégiée pour ceux qui recherchent des bases culinaires bretonnes authentiques servies sans artifice.

Résumé des avis

Le Casse-Crêpe Breton est une destination prisée dans le Vieux-Québec, largement appréciée pour son ambiance chaleureuse et rustique ainsi que son charme classique. De nombreux clients louent la délicieuse variété de crêpes sucrées et salées, mettant en avant des options comme la crêpe aux pommes et au caramel ou la possibilité de personnaliser les ingrédients, le tout accompagné d'un chocolat chaud et d'un café impressionnants. Si de nombreux visiteurs profitent d'un service amical et efficace, les avis restent mitigés quant à la constance de la qualité. Certains clients rapportent un service excellent et rapide, tandis que d'autres ont fait face à de longs délais d'attente, des erreurs occasionnelles ou des saveurs fades, notamment en ce qui concerne la pâte au sarrasin et les accompagnements. Dans l'ensemble, l'établissement demeure une adresse fréquemment recommandée pour un repas décontracté typique de Québec, bien que les expériences puissent varier considérablement selon l'achalandage et les préférences individuelles.

Went here for vegan crepes which were not labeled but do exist & were good! On a savory buckwheat crepe, we got tomato sauce, tomatoes, asparagus, spinach, onion & a side of Dijon mustard. On the sweet crepe we got brown chestnut "marron" Cream (the server checked with the chef & confirmed this was vegan), strawberries, bananas, & maple syrup. Vegans: Ask them to omit the decorative whipped cream dollop that they will put on the side of the sweet plate. With the buckwheat crepe, don't expect an eggy & fluffy crepe, but they were tasty & filling!
